Here's a pic of one. The grab bar came out of a scrap yard from the outside of a cab on a big otr truck. It easily mounted into the deuce cab using an already existing hole in the dash on the left side.

Did you have the cable engaged all the way onto the speedo? The square drive cable end needs to be aligned with the gauge's square socket before it can be inserted completely.
